Haley and Hanna Cavinder once again made headlines, this time for their latest big purchase. In a TikTok video on Monday, the twins posed alongside each other with keys to their flashy new vehicles.
Fans were quick to react, congratulating the twins on their new purchase.
"Congrats girls. Hard work pays off," one fan said.
“Omg goals,” another fan said.

Other fans flooded the comment section of the video with reactions that ranged from admiration to playful envy. Some marveled at the twins’ ability to effortlessly make such purchases, while others offered advice on the brand of the vehicle.

The Cavinder twins have built a brand that extends beyond the court while maintaining their performances for the Hurricanes. Haley Cavinder is averaging 17.6 points, 7.6 rebounds, 4.7 assists and shooting 44.9%. Hanna Cavinder is averaging 7.3 points, 2.6 rebounds, 4.2 assists, shooting 50.0%.
Haley Cavinder reintroduces the Cavinder twins to YouTube after time away
Haley Cavinder recently announced the twins' return to YouTube. Speaking on behalf of both, she shared their renewed enthusiasm for vlogging and content creation, citing her passion for YouTube and the joy it brings her.
“I’m going to be picking up vlogging today,” Haley said in her announcement. “I think we should start doing at least one vlog a week because I’m a firm believer in doing stuff that you love.”
The Cavinder twins have amassed an estimated 6.5 million followers across social media.
Haley went on to explain her personal connection to YouTube.
“I watch YouTube every single night,” Cavinder said. “And I have my favorite vloggers. I love having a YouTube channel and looking back at it.”
The Cavinder twins initially paused their YouTube content, with Hanna playfully calling out Haley for refusing to edit the videos.
Known for their strong presence on TikTok and Instagram, the Cavinder twins have already established themselves as influential figures in the digital world.
Returning to YouTube provides them with a platform to share more in-depth content, from day-to-day vlogs to behind-the-scenes and their passions like their app (Twogether Fitness App), fitness, and health.
